Citizens Financial Group, Inc.Strong Q1 2026 earnings beat with 39% net income growth and analyst optimism.

Citizens Financial Group shares have outperformed the Dow Jones Industrial Average over the past three months, year-to-date, and 52-week periods. The stock gained 19.3% over the past three months, compared to the Dow's nearly 12% return, and is up 15.7% year-to-date versus the Dow's 7.7% gain. Over the past 52 weeks, Citizens Financial surged 63.5%, far exceeding the Dow's 22.8% return. The company reported strong first-quarter 2026 results on April 16, with net income rising 39% year-over-year to $517 million and earnings per share up 47% to $1.13. Analysts remain optimistic, giving the stock a consensus Strong Buy rating and a mean price target of $73.25, an 8.7% premium to current levels.
